Output 01cc5a244bc49a9f02a05ba18b1d2f1c99bf525360f60b57214ac738e4dedb14:5

value
42650323
script pubkey
OP_0 OP_PUSHBYTES_20 ddb66b4e9dc53167f6c5bd4d76c49252984d355b
address
bc1qmkmxkn5ac5ck0ak9h4xhd3yj22vy6d2ma4m5zq
transaction
01cc5a244bc49a9f02a05ba18b1d2f1c99bf525360f60b57214ac738e4dedb14
confirmations
75604
spent
true